Snap Chart
Average deal value in the Asia-Pacific region in 2017 rose 47% from the prior year to $156 million—more than 50% higher than the average in 2012-16—and the number of deals valued at $1 billion or more nearly doubled to 27. A major force behind the unprecedented growth was the trend toward consortium transactions. Almost two-thirds of deal volume involved multiple investors. The rise in pooled transactions propelled a surge in megadeals over $1 billion as general partners, institutional investors and government affiliates vied for attractive targets.
